Bruce Gordon Biography

Bruce Gordon was an American actor best known for his portrayal of Frank Nitti on the popular ABC series The Untouchables. Born on January 2, 1916 in Massachusetts, Gordon had a successful career in both television and theater.

Early Life and Career Beginnings

Gordon's acting career began on Broadway in 1937 when he appeared in The Fireman's Flame. He continued to grace the Broadway stage with roles in productions such as Arsenic and Old Lace as Officer Klein from 1941 to 1945. Rise to Fame

Gordon's big break came when he landed the role of Frank Nitti on The Untouchables. His portrayal of the menacing gangster was so convincing that it earned him critical acclaim and cemented his status as a talented actor. He also showcased his versatility by starring in and hosting nine episodes of the docudrama series Behind Closed Doors.

Throughout his career, Gordon made guest appearances on various television shows, including Tombstone Territory, Northwest Passage, Perry Mason, and Peyton Place. His ability to captivate audiences with his performances made him a sought-after actor in the industry.
